How to Get a Kia Replacement Key

Kia cars are fitted with an immobiliser system, which is designed to prevent theft. The key is equipped with an electronic transponder that sends a coded signal to the vehicle, which can only start if the correct key is used.

The majority of kia keys made models have an intelligent key or remote/fob key. The keys are equipped with an electronic chip that must be programmable to start the vehicle. The chips that are used in these keys are available from 1995 to 2000 and are referred to as Texas crypto 4D type 13 or T5.

In addition to a replacement kia sportage key key you may need a new battery for the fob. The most popular battery for Kia remotes is the CR2032 lithium battery. They are available at most automotive stores. Make sure to remove the old battery, and keep it in a safe location.

Kia's Smart keys have a built-in radio transmitter which allows you to lock and unlock the vehicle from a distance. They also allow you to remotely access the trunk. In addition, they shut off the ignition when you push the button on the handle for the driver's side. This feature is not available on all vehicles.
